Paperback. Condizione: new. Paperback. Master the mathematics behind modern AI without getting lost in theory. Most deep learning books either skip the math or bury you in abstract theory. Tensor Calculus for Deep Learning bridges that gap, giving you exactly the mathematical tools you need to understand, build, and debug real m…achine learning models. Whether you're a student, engineer, or self-taught practitioner, this book takes you from core linear algebra and multivariable calculus to the tensor operations that power neural networks step by step, with clarity and purpose. You will learn how gradients flow through networks, how backpropagation really works, and how optimization algorithms shape model performance, all through the lens of tensor calculus. What you will learn: How vectors, matrices, and tensors connect in deep learningThe multivariable chain rule and its role in backpropagationGradient descent, optimization methods, and loss functionsTensor operations including contraction, broadcasting, and einsumThe mathematics behind neural networks, CNNs, RNNs, and transformersHow automatic differentiation engines workAdvanced topics including manifolds and natural gradients Why this book is different: Practical focus: only the math that actually shows up in machine learningStep-by-step solutions with no skipped reasoningWorked examples for every major conceptComplete answers for all exercisesBuilt around real-world frameworks like PyTorch and JAXWho this book is for: College students in data science, AI, or engineeringMachine learning practitioners who want deeper understandingSelf-taught programmers transitioning into AIAnyone who wants to read research papers with confidence If deep learning has ever felt like a black box, this book will give you the mathematical clarity to understand what is really happening inside.
